Submerged in the art of model submarines, painting begins with a deliberate foundation that respects both realism and scale. Begin by choosing a base color that matches your subject’s era and region, and apply an even undercoat to reveal panel lines and rivets without masking them. Guard against overly bright shades by diluting with thinner to encourage a chalky, worn appearance when dry. Next, mask delicate features such as hull rivets or camouflage edges to preserve crisp boundaries. Dry-fitted decals should be tested under light, olive tones to ensure ink does not bleed during subsequent layers. A light mist of clear flat varnish helps unify textures before weathering begins.
Before introducing pigments, prepare the surface with a primer that adheres strongly to resin or plastic and resists peeling. Choose water-based acrylics to enable seamless blending for subtle tonal shifts along the hull. Apply a directional wash that follows the natural light pattern to emphasize curvature and depth; this step enhances the submarine’s silhouette and reveals seam lines gently. Build up layers gradually rather than saturating the surface in a single pass. When you reach the stage of color modulation, use fine airbrush control to simulate aged paint as if exposed to sea spray. After every major step, inspect from a distance to confirm overall harmony.
Layered weathering to evoke decades of maritime exposure.
The hull bloom effect emerges from careful opacity management and a sense of moisture lingering on metal surfaces. Start with a pale rust or warm gray wash applied in narrow bands along edges where water would collect, such as near the bow and around hatches. Use a small brush to streak the wash lightly toward the stern, letting gravity guide the shading. Combine with a damp sponge technique to lift brighter tones and create uneven patinas that imitate sun-bleached corrosion. To preserve color integrity, seal the bloom with a matte finish, then reintroduce subtle tonal shifts with transparent glazes. The goal is a cohesive, weathered look that remains readable at typical viewing distances.

Salt creep is a signature detail that communicates long-term exposure to sea spray and mist. Start by dusting a salt-like mineral pigment along the waterline and above gun troughs, then blend inward with a feathered edge so it dissolves softly into the base color. Build multiple micro-layers of white, pale gray, and light blue to mimic mineral crust without creating a sudden white edge. Focus on chipped corners and protruding hardware where salt tends to accumulate. Stabilize the surface with a final protective coat before applying any final highlights or micro-plares that simulate crystal deposition. Carefully inspect in natural light to ensure the texture remains subtle rather than overpowering.
Finesse in color balance and panel definition for authenticity.
A disciplined approach to oil and acrylic washes yields believable grime that does not overwhelm the model. Mix a neutral brown with a touch of black and apply sparingly into panel lines and recessed areas. The wash should flow naturally along contours, then be blotted back with a soft cloth to avoid pooling. Focus on areas where water would stagnate during maintenance cycles, such as the bilge channel or along keel seams. Reiterate this process with progressively lighter tones to simulate gradual fading. After drying, refine edges using a fine brush and a dab of darker pigment to emphasize depth without creating an overly stark contrast.

Weathering pigments offer a flexible route to controlled texture. Choose a palette of earth tones, rust, and mineral whites to represent dust, rusting, and salt residues. Apply with a dry brush technique, sweeping along rivets, panel gaps, and hatch rims. Build up layers slowly to maintain visibility of the subsurface color while adding complexity. Fix pigments with a light spray of flat varnish, then rework stubborn spots with a brush to blend hard lines into natural transitions. The aim is to deliver a nuanced surface that reads as decades of service rather than a freshly painted toy.
Practical steps for application, drying, and final checks.
Technical accuracy begins with accurate camouflage and insignia alignment. Use reference photos to match the color temperature of the period and region your submarine represents. After applying the main field color, incorporate camo panels or wavy patterns with careful masking to protect underlying tones. Edge highlights can be applied with a near-dry brush in slightly lighter hues to reveal panel shapes. Avoid over-detailing the model; instead, emphasize readability at display distance. When decals are involved, apply a soft solvent from the inside edge to seat them without silvering. Finally, seal the finish with a thin matte layer to preserve subtle weathering while keeping the surface smooth to touch.
The interplay between shine and weather must reflect operational reality. Use a satin or matte sealer to control glare and preserve the textured look of salt creep. Subtle gloss can be introduced on sensors and periscopes to simulate glass and polished metal without breaking the overall mood. Remember that plastic and resin finishes respond differently to solvents, so test on a spare piece or an inconspicuous area first. Maintain a consistent palette to avoid color drift across sections. A final inspection under neutral lighting helps confirm that the model maintains believable depth from multiple angles.

Documented workflow and reflection for consistent results.
Handling and airbrushing require a calm technique to prevent air overspray from flattening edges. Start with a low pressure and short bursts to deliver crisp lines, then ease into broader strokes where needed. Maintain consistent distances, and return to areas with micro details to keep their integrity intact. For sub-surface details, a light wash can settle into cracks without obscuring tiny features. Allow ample drying time between layers, especially when working with multiple pigment types. If a mistake occurs, correct it with a small amount of pigment remover or by rebaselining the affected area with base color.
The finishing stages involve layering depth while ensuring durability. Build up a final glaze that harmonizes the warm tones of bloom with the cool hues of salt deposits. This glaze should be translucent, letting underlying texture show through without dramatically altering color. Revisit the hull along the waterline and re-emphasize salt crusts near crevices where spray would naturally accumulate. A controlled, light spray of protective varnish across the entire surface helps unify the texture and reduces the risk of flaking during handling. Document the process with notes for future projects to refine your method.
The documentation phase consolidates technique and results for future builds. Record the exact color mixes, wash ratios, and drying times used for each area of the model. Note how different materials respond to weathering products, especially if you switch from polystyrene to resin parts. Maintain a visual log with paired photos showing initial undercoat, mid-weathering, and final bloom. This archive becomes a reference when you attempt similar subjects or revise techniques. Weekly practice rounds help you gauge progress, particularly in achieving even salt creep distribution across varied hull shapes.
Finally, display considerations round out the project. Choose a base with a neutral backdrop to avoid color distortion and ensure that the submarine remains the focal point. Lighting should mimic ambient room conditions, with soft, even illumination that reveals texture without glare. Present the model within a case to protect delicate pigments and prevent dust accumulation. If possible, expose the figure to a range of viewing angles to verify that bloom and salt creep stay convincing from every direction. A thoughtful display ends the build with a sense of realism and pride in the craft.
